The National Monuments Service's description
In level pasture with a barrow (TS066-090005-) located c. 50m to the SSE. Identified on aerial photograph (Bruff Survey aerial photo 5/2090). Circular slightly raised area (diam. 5m) defined by a gently sloping earthen scarp (Wth 1.6m; H 0.2m) with a flat-bottomed external fosse (overall Wth 1.6m; Wth at base 0.6m; D 0.1m). The fosse is best preserved N-ESE being shallow and difficult to trace WNW-N and ESE-SW. The fosse is not visible at ground level SW-WNW where a modern NNW-SSE orientated field boundary lies along the line of the fosse. The interior is level, dry and clear of overgrowth.
